Deborah Oosting’s research sits at the intersection of rehabilitation engineering, human-centred design, and assistive robotics, with a particular focus on restoring hand function for stroke survivors and the elderly. Her most-cited work, “User-centred input for a wearable soft-robotic glove supporting hand function in daily life” (2015, 37 citations), exemplifies her commitment to bridging the gap between technological promise and real-world usability. By foregrounding end-user perspectives early in the design process, Oosting directly tackles the persistent problem of device abandonment—a critical insight that has shaped how soft-robotic assistive technologies are developed. Her contributions underscore the importance of involving patients and caregivers in the co-creation of wearable solutions, ensuring that innovations like soft-robotic gloves are not only technically effective but also genuinely integrated into daily living.
